About

The Ashburton & Buckfastleigh ward in Teignbridge covers a rural area in the southern part of Dartmoor National Park. It includes the historic towns of Ashburton and Buckfastleigh, both known for their connections to Dartmoor’s landscape and heritage. The ward features a mix of farmland, woodland, and moorland, with the River Dart flowing through parts of the area.

Ashburton is a market town with a range of independent shops and a strong community focus. Buckfastleigh is smaller, with ties to Buckfast Abbey and local tourism. The ward has good transport links via the A38, connecting it to nearby towns like Newton Abbot. The area attracts visitors for its walking trails and natural scenery, while maintaining a residential character for its local population.

Area overview

On average Ashburton & Buckfastleigh has moderate deprivation and moderate crime levels, with around 58 crimes per 1,000 residents per year. Approximately 8.9% of homes in this area are social housing provided by a local council or housing association. The average income of residents in Ashburton & Buckfastleigh is £42,440 per year. There are 6 schools in Ashburton & Buckfastleigh: 4 primary (0 Outstanding and 4 Good) and 1 secondary (0 Outstanding and 0 Good).
